Description
The work of writer Albert Vigoleis Thelen (1903–1989) is almost unrivalled in the German literary landscape. It is certain that Thelen, as a cosmopolitan and frequent reader, was inspired by several trends at once. He eagerly quoted mystics, German writers and philosophers. He benefited greatly from Dutch literature and its representatives, with whom Thelen was in lively dialogue.

However, this comparative study follows the thesis that the pivotal point for Thelenʼs understanding of literature is to be found on the Iberian Peninsula and in particular in his critical dialogue with the Portuguese poet and mystic Teixeira de Pascoaes (1877–1952), with whom he was also in personal contact.
